Albert Fuchs

Albert Fuchs (born 6 August 1858 in Basel; died 15 February 1910 in Dresden; full name: ''Leonhard Johann Heinrich Albert Fuchs'') was a Swiss-German composer, conductor, music educator, and music critic, as well as a collector of historical musical instruments. Provided by Wikipedia
